MX55 NCZ is a 2005 BMW 523 in Blue with a 2,497cc petrol engine. This vehicle has been through 25 MOT tests with a personal pass rate of 68%.
Across all 2005 BMW 523 models, the average MOT pass rate is 77.0% with a typical mileage of 84,459 miles. This particular vehicle has a lower pass rate than the average for its year, which may indicate maintenance issues worth investigating.
The most common reason a BMW 523 fails its MOT is parking brake: efficiency below requirements, accounting for 17,201 recorded failures. If you're considering buying MX55 NCZ, it's worth having these areas checked by a mechanic before committing.
The BMW 523 typically stays on UK roads for around 30 years. At 21 years old, this BMW 523 is well into its expected lifespan but still has years ahead.
